The Evolution Of Devices In IoT

The Internet of Things (IoT) has become an increasingly popular concept in the world of technology It refers to the interconnection of various smart devices through the internet, allowing them to communicate, gather data, and make intelligent decisions While the idea of IoT itself is fascinating, the devices that make this concept possible are equally important In this article, we will explore the evolution of devices in IoT and how they are shaping the future of technology.

Devices in IoT are an essential component of the ecosystem These devices come in various forms and sizes, ranging from small sensors to large industrial machines They are equipped with sensors, actuators, and communication modules, allowing them to collect data, process information, and communicate with other devices over the internet.

One of the most common types of devices in IoT is sensors These devices are responsible for gathering data from the physical world and transmitting it to other connected devices Sensors can measure various parameters such as temperature, humidity, light, motion, and even pollution levels They play a crucial role in collecting real-time data, which can be used for monitoring and decision-making purposes.

Another important category of devices in IoT is actuators These devices are responsible for taking actions based on the data collected by sensors For example, an actuator embedded in a smart thermostat can adjust the temperature of a room based on the readings from temperature sensors Actuators are essential for turning data into action, making IoT devices more than just passive observers.

Communication modules are also a crucial component of devices in IoT These modules allow devices to connect to the internet and communicate with other devices in the network Communication can happen wirelessly through protocols such as Wi-Fi, Bluetooth, Zigbee, or through wired connections like Ethernet These modules enable devices to share data, receive commands, and coordinate actions with each other, making IoT systems more efficient and responsive.

The evolution of devices in IoT has been driven by advancements in technology and miniaturization devices in iot. In the early days of IoT, devices were bulky, expensive, and power-hungry However, with the advancement of microelectronics and wireless communication, IoT devices have become smaller, cheaper, and more energy-efficient This has paved the way for the proliferation of IoT devices in various industries and applications.

One of the most significant trends in the evolution of devices in IoT is the integration of artificial intelligence (AI) and machine learning (ML) capabilities AI-powered devices can analyze vast amounts of data in real-time, identify patterns, and make intelligent decisions without human intervention This has enabled IoT devices to perform complex tasks, predict future outcomes, and automate processes, making them more intelligent and autonomous.

The concept of edge computing has also had a significant impact on devices in IoT Edge computing refers to the practice of processing data closer to where it is generated, rather than sending it to a centralized server for processing This has reduced latency, improved security, and enabled IoT devices to make faster decisions without relying on a stable internet connection Edge computing has empowered IoT devices to operate in remote locations, harsh environments, and even offline, expanding the possibilities of IoT applications.

Security is another critical aspect of devices in IoT As IoT devices collect and transmit sensitive data, they are vulnerable to cyber-attacks and privacy breaches Manufacturers must implement robust security measures such as encryption, authentication, and access control to protect IoT devices from unauthorized access and data breaches Additionally, regular software updates and patches are essential to address vulnerabilities and ensure the security of IoT devices throughout their lifecycle.

In conclusion, devices in IoT play a crucial role in shaping the future of technology From sensors and actuators to communication modules and AI capabilities, IoT devices have evolved to become more intelligent, autonomous, and interconnected The integration of edge computing and security measures has further enhanced the capabilities of IoT devices, enabling them to operate in diverse environments and applications As technology continues to advance, we can expect devices in IoT to become even more sophisticated, enabling innovative solutions and transforming industries in ways we have never imagined.

Navigating The World Of Heat Exchanger Prices: What You Need To Know

When it comes to industrial equipment, heat exchangers are an essential component for maintaining optimal operating conditions. These devices are used to transfer heat between two or more fluids, ensuring that processes run smoothly and efficiently. However, when it comes to purchasing a heat exchanger, one of the most critical factors to consider is the price.

Heat exchangers come in a variety of types, sizes, and materials, each with its own set of advantages and disadvantages. As a result, prices can vary significantly depending on the specific needs of a particular application. Here, we will explore the factors that influence heat exchanger prices and provide some tips on how to navigate the market effectively.

One of the primary factors that affect heat exchanger prices is the type of heat exchanger being purchased. There are several different types of heat exchangers, including shell and tube, plate, and finned tube heat exchangers. Shell and tube heat exchangers are typically the most expensive, due to their complex construction and ability to handle high-pressure applications. Plate heat exchangers, on the other hand, are generally more cost-effective and are often used for smaller-scale applications.

The size of the heat exchanger is another critical factor that influences price. Larger heat exchangers with a higher heat transfer capacity will generally be more expensive than their smaller counterparts. Additionally, the materials used in the construction of the heat exchanger can also impact the price. Heat exchangers made from high-quality materials such as stainless steel or titanium will be more expensive than those made from lower-grade materials.

The Essential Guide To On Site Septic Systems

on site septic systems, also known as septic tanks, are a common and essential part of rural and even some urban areas where centralized sewage treatment is not available. These systems play a crucial role in managing wastewater and ensuring public health and environmental protection.

What is an on site septic system?

An on site septic system is a small-scale sewage treatment system that is often used in areas that are not connected to a centralized sewage system. It consists of a septic tank, a drainfield, and soil. The septic tank is a watertight container that holds wastewater long enough for solids to settle out. The partially treated wastewater then flows out into the drainfield, where it is further treated by the soil.

Why are on site septic systems important?

on site septic systems are important for several reasons. Firstly, they help to protect public health by treating wastewater and preventing the spread of diseases and pathogens. Secondly, they help to protect the environment by removing harmful contaminants from the wastewater before it enters the groundwater or nearby water bodies. Lastly, on site septic systems are cost-effective and easy to install and maintain, making them a practical solution for areas that are not served by centralized sewage systems.

Types of on site septic systems

There are several different types of on site septic systems, each with its own advantages and disadvantages. The most common type is the conventional septic system, which consists of a septic tank and a drainfield. In some cases, an alternative system such as a mound system, sand filter system, or aerobic treatment unit may be used if the soil conditions or site constraints require it.

Installation and maintenance of on site septic systems

Proper installation and maintenance of on site septic systems are essential to ensure that they function effectively and efficiently. It is important to work with a qualified professional to design and install the system to meet local regulations and standards. Regular maintenance, including pumping out the septic tank every 3-5 years, inspecting the system annually, and avoiding the use of harsh chemicals and excessive water usage, can help to prolong the lifespan of the system and prevent costly repairs.

Challenges and considerations

While on site septic systems can be an effective and practical solution for managing wastewater in rural areas, there are some challenges and considerations to keep in mind. One of the main challenges is that improperly designed or maintained septic systems can pose a risk to public health and the environment. It is important to follow best practices and guidelines for installation and maintenance to avoid these risks.

Another consideration is the potential for contamination of groundwater and surface water if the septic system is not properly sited or maintained. It is important to conduct a soil test and site evaluation before installing a septic system to ensure that the soil and groundwater conditions are suitable for wastewater treatment.
